Positions for Every Interest and Ambition

The insurance industry is a mainstay of Ohio’s economy. The state ranks 7th in the nation for the number of insurance jobs ranging from actuaries and accountants to claims examiners and sales representatives. The insurance industry offers careers that are stable, provide advancement opportunities, and allow you to make a difference in people’s lives.

A career in claims provides a rewarding opportunity to work hands on in the insurance process. From interviewing clients and processing reported claims, to investigating, analyzing and determining the extent of insurance company’s liability in claims settlement, a job in claims offers you a chance to work directly with the application of insurance coverages.

If you’re interested in the analytical side of insurance, consider a career in underwriting or actuarial science. From analyzing statistical data to forecast risk and liability, to evaluating applications to determine the degree of risk associated with an individuals financial information and value or property, underwriters and actuaries play a crucial role in the insurance process.
